I was out on LJ yesterday, and took some water into the front hatch of my pro angler, which is where I store my Elite 4 dsi and battery (in dry bag) during launch in landing.

When I got out a little ways, I hooked up the fish finder and everything was fine. About the time I got out to the squid beds, my fish finder asked if I wanted to make a waypoint. I couldnt figure out how to navigate away from the screen, so I turned the ff of then back on.

From then on, when I would turn the ff on, it would turn on to the Lawrance power up screen, then turn off. It would do this over and over.

I figured the connectors got wet, and hoped they would be fine the next morning. I tried to power up a few minutes ago, now my fishfinder will not turn on.

I bought my entire rig used (only a couple months old), so I'm sure the ff is still under warranty, but will lowrance honor it without me having a reciept, and being the second owner? Aside from talking to the previos ower to see if he has a receipt, what are some other courses of action?

Check to see if there is an in-line fuse that may have blown. It should be on the battery side. That is most likely the reason it won't power up and should be a simple fix.

I don't think any marine electronics manufacture's honor warranties on second party owners. The good news is this sounds more like a battery / wiring issue more than an issue with the actual unit.
